Hello fantastic people!! I’m Amparo and this week I’ve been the analyst. I’m in charge of the weekly evaluation of the group members’ performance and making a reflection.


For this week we had to make a podcast talking about our experience trying the platform “The Hour of Code”, many teachers use it in order to promote computer science. We coded three games there for ages between two and five years old. We recorded everything we did and then on Monday we recorded the podcast for Tuesday.


At first, our experience coding was resulting quite complicated. We were having difficulties with the first game. We were starting to frustrate as we did not know the right way to do it and we spent most of our morning trying to figure it out. At the moment we understood it going step by step, we coded two games in the time we coded the first one. I could say this was the hardest part of the week.


On the other hand, the moment of preparing and recording the podcast was more bearable. I felt that everyone was doing their work without wasting time. We could let what we were going to say the afternoon before Tuesday. Then, on Tuesday’s morning, we agreed which parts were going to say, assigning each one of us a part.  


Unquestionably, this activity has helped us as future teachers. Living in a world constantly changing and, currently, in terms of technology and digital tools, we believe it is extremely important to prepare the children for their future as much as we can. Technology is a big part of our lives, so this kind of activities must be worked at school. 


Furthermore, presenting the task in a podcast gave us the idea that we could do this in the future to record us explaining something to the children, or to do a similar activity with them. As is a creative way of presenting come content, they would be more interested and motivated to listen to it or create one them. 


Indeed, I feel like the group has improved so much in terms of production. We are being more productive each week. As we know each other more, we know how we work together, we do not waste time. Also, knowing how the teacher wants the work, we prepare the tasks faster and better. I hope we will stay like this for the rest of the course and even better. 


In conclusion, while doing this task I felt that everyone was contributing and we were understanding each other very well. We were enjoying the activity so much once we had understood how to code, as for the majority of us was the first time doing it. In general, we believe we are doing a good job and we work very good together, we all respect others ideas and take them into account.
